MP3 Player works

Yo. I read some other site saying they found how to get to the mp3 player on phonescoop but i didnt see it here . to get to the mp3 player, press menu, then press 0 seven times, then press 9 which is get it now settings, then go to 16 which is get it now, and go to media player. i believe you need a mini sd card and then it wont be so complicated to get to the media player. im gonna get my one GIG soon and put music on dat sheet.

Xenon is the best 3gp converter!!!

Xenon is much better than all other 3gp converters. easy to use, no time limit, converts pretty much all video formats including .rm and even .DAT(VCD file). It takes time to convert, but the output is worth it. If you choose the right setting, you will get the same image quality and motion smoothness of source file. The best combination is: video 176x144 frame rate 14.985fps bite rate 192 and above, check both VBR and 2-pass. I have already converted some music videos and they played flawlessly on my 8100.
